<h2 data-start="1551" data-end="1584"><strong>How Nicotine Works in the Body</strong></h2>
<h3 data-start="1586" data-end="1627"><strong>What Happens After You Vape Nicotine?</strong></h3>
<p data-start="1629" data-end="1849">When you inhale nicotine through vaping, it enters your bloodstream rapidly through the lungs. From there, it travels to the brain within seconds, producing stimulating effects such as increased alertness and heart rate.</p>
<p data-start="1851" data-end="1966">Your liver then begins breaking nicotine down into several byproducts, the most important of which is <strong data-start="1953" data-end="1965">cotinine</strong>.</p>
<hr data-start="1968" data-end="1971" />
<h3 data-start="1973" data-end="2005"><strong>Nicotine Half-Life Explained</strong></h3>
<p data-start="2007" data-end="2085">The <strong data-start="2011" data-end="2036">half-life of nicotine</strong> in the bloodstream is approximately <strong data-start="2073" data-end="2084">2 hours</strong>.</p>
<p data-start="2087" data-end="2098">This means:</p>
<ul data-start="2099" data-end="2230">
<li data-start="2099" data-end="2174">
<p data-start="2101" data-end="2174">Two hours after vaping, about half of the nicotine remains in your blood.</p>
</li>
<li data-start="2175" data-end="2230">
<p data-start="2177" data-end="2230">After another two hours, that amount is halved again.</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p data-start="2232" data-end="2390">Because of this short half-life, nicotine’s direct effects wear off relatively quickly—but cravings may begin soon after, which is why frequent use is common.</p>

<h2 data-start="2397" data-end="2439"><strong>Why Cotinine Matters More Than Nicotine</strong></h2>
<p data-start="2441" data-end="2557">If you’re asking <strong data-start="2458" data-end="2504">how long does nicotine stay in your system</strong>, what you really need to understand is <strong data-start="2544" data-end="2556">cotinine</strong>.</p>
<p data-start="2559" data-end="2568">Cotinine:</p>
<ul data-start="2569" data-end="2692">
<li data-start="2569" data-end="2608">
<p data-start="2571" data-end="2608">It is the primary metabolite of nicotine</p>
</li>
<li data-start="2609" data-end="2657">
<p data-start="2611" data-end="2657">Has a much longer half-life of <strong data-start="2642" data-end="2657">16–20 hours</strong></p>
</li>
<li data-start="2658" data-end="2692">
<p data-start="2660" data-end="2692">This is what most drug tests look for</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p data-start="2694" data-end="2791">Because cotinine stays in the body longer, it provides a more reliable indicator of nicotine use.</p>
<hr data-start="2793" data-end="2796" />
<h2 data-start="2798" data-end="2854"><strong>How Long Does Nicotine Stay Detectable in Drug Tests?</strong></h2>
<p data-start="2856" data-end="2973">Detection time depends on the type of test being used and individual factors such as metabolism and frequency of use.</p>
<h3 data-start="2975" data-end="2991"><strong>Saliva Tests</strong></h3>
<ul data-start="2992" data-end="3064">
<li data-start="2992" data-end="3026">
<p data-start="2994" data-end="3026">Detectable for: <strong data-start="3010" data-end="3026">up to 4 days</strong></p>
</li>
<li data-start="3027" data-end="3064">
<p data-start="3029" data-end="3064">Often used for short-term screening</p>
</li>
</ul>
<h3 data-start="3066" data-end="3081"><strong>Blood Tests</strong></h3>
<ul data-start="3082" data-end="3156">
<li data-start="3082" data-end="3117">
<p data-start="3084" data-end="3117">Detectable for: <strong data-start="3100" data-end="3117">up to 10 days</strong></p>
</li>
<li data-start="3118" data-end="3156">
<p data-start="3120" data-end="3156">Less common for employment screening</p>
</li>
</ul>
<h3 data-start="3158" data-end="3173"><strong>Urine Tests</strong></h3>
<ul data-start="3174" data-end="3265">
<li data-start="3174" data-end="3209">
<p data-start="3176" data-end="3209">Detectable for: <strong data-start="3192" data-end="3209">up to 3 weeks</strong></p>
</li>
<li data-start="3210" data-end="3265">
<p data-start="3212" data-end="3265">Most common method for workplace or insurance testing</p>
</li>
</ul>
<h3 data-start="3267" data-end="3290"><strong>Hair Follicle Tests</strong></h3>
<ul data-start="3291" data-end="3372">
<li data-start="3291" data-end="3327">
<p data-start="3293" data-end="3327">Detectable for: <strong data-start="3309" data-end="3327">several months</strong></p>
</li>
<li data-start="3328" data-end="3372">
<p data-start="3330" data-end="3372">Rare, but capable of showing long-term use</p>
</li>
</ul>

<h2 data-start="3379" data-end="3440"><strong>Factors That Affect How Long Nicotine Stays in Your System</strong></h2>
<p data-start="3442" data-end="3489">Several variables can influence detection time:</p>
<h3 data-start="3491" data-end="3511"><strong>Frequency of Use</strong></h3>
<p data-start="3512" data-end="3594">Daily or heavy vaping leads to higher cotinine buildup and longer detection times.</p>
<h3 data-start="3596" data-end="3617"><strong>Nicotine Strength</strong></h3>
<p data-start="3618" data-end="3685">Higher nicotine concentrations result in greater metabolite levels.</p>
<h3 data-start="3687" data-end="3701"><strong>Metabolism</strong></h3>
<p data-start="3702" data-end="3769">People with faster metabolisms may eliminate nicotine more quickly.</p>
<h3 data-start="3771" data-end="3791"><strong>Hydration Levels</strong></h3>
<p data-start="3792" data-end="3862">Nicotine is water-soluble, so hydration can influence clearance rates.</p>
<h3 data-start="3864" data-end="3890"><strong>Age and Overall Health</strong></h3>
<p data-start="3891" data-end="3952">Liver and kidney function play a role in processing nicotine.</p>

<h2 data-start="4992" data-end="5030"><strong>Nicotine Withdrawal: What to Expect</strong></h2>
<p data-start="5032" data-end="5099">If you stop vaping nicotine, withdrawal symptoms can begin quickly.</p>
<h3 data-start="5101" data-end="5131"><strong>Common Withdrawal Symptoms</strong></h3>
<ul data-start="5132" data-end="5215">
<li data-start="5132" data-end="5142">
<p data-start="5134" data-end="5142">Cravings</p>
</li>
<li data-start="5143" data-end="5157">
<p data-start="5145" data-end="5157">Irritability</p>
</li>
<li data-start="5158" data-end="5167">
<p data-start="5160" data-end="5167">Fatigue</p>
</li>
<li data-start="5168" data-end="5194">
<p data-start="5170" data-end="5194">Difficulty concentrating</p>
</li>
<li data-start="5195" data-end="5215">
<p data-start="5197" data-end="5215">Sleep disturbances</p>
</li>
</ul>
<h3 data-start="5217" data-end="5229"><strong>Timeline</strong></h3>
<ul data-start="5230" data-end="5333">
<li data-start="5230" data-end="5266">
<p data-start="5232" data-end="5266"><strong data-start="5232" data-end="5247">6–12 hours:</strong> Symptoms may begin</p>
</li>
<li data-start="5267" data-end="5296">
<p data-start="5269" data-end="5296"><strong data-start="5269" data-end="5282">1–3 days:</strong> Symptoms peak</p>
</li>
<li data-start="5297" data-end="5333">
<p data-start="5299" data-end="5333"><strong data-start="5299" data-end="5313">1–3 weeks:</strong> Gradual improvement</p>
</li>
</ul>
<p data-start="5335" data-end="5408">The severity depends on how frequently and how long you’ve used nicotine.</p>
